CVE-2024-48510

31
FAUCET Score

CVE-2024-48510 is a critical directory traversal vulnerability in DotNetZip versions 1.16.0 and earlier, specifically impacting the src/Zip.Shared/ZipEntry.Extract.cs component. This flaw allows a remote attacker to execute arbitrary code on affected systems. With a CVSS score of 9.8 (CRITICAL), it presents a high risk due to its network-based attack vector, low attack complexity, and complete compromise of confidentiality, integrity, and availability. While there is no evidence of active exploitation, a proof-of-concept is publicly available, and the vulnerability has garnered some community discussion, despite affecting products no longer supported by the maintainer.
